The Anti-Trafficking/Sexual Assault Case Manager assists individuals and their families that are experiencing human trafficking or sexual assault in the community and in residence. The advocacy and support services include providing direct and indirect services that promote personal safety, safe housing and self-sufficiency. This position will focus on services for clients identifying as survivors of human trafficking or sexual assault seeking shelter services, as well as, community services. This position will be working in the jurisdictions where Samaritan House is identified as the service provider for the Hampton Roads Human Trafficking Task Force as services are needed.
Job Responsibilities:
1. Assess individual and families for emergent needs; (i.e., trauma-informed crisis intervention, safe housing and/or other relocation assistance, emotional support, safety services, safety planning, direct referrals and connection to individual counseling, support groups, and other therapeutic services).
2. Provide additional trauma-informed support including information about the criminal justice process and victims' rights; and referrals to other victim service programs and resources.
3. Provide long-term support and case management by assisting with safe and affordable housing options if needed, such as rapid re housing, and other permanent housing options.
4. Develop knowledge of community resources, utilize advocacy skills and teach self-advocacy so families can expand their use of resources in the community.
5. Teach practical skills such as self-advocacy, problem solving, and stress management to improve long-term self-sufficiency.
6. Utilize Samaritan House multi-disciplinary team model of practice to support families' needs and effectively collaborate with other agencies.
7. Complete client centered assessments with victims associated with both state and federal investigations involving their trafficking case to assess situations, service plan, and provide referrals for attorney legal advocacy as appropriate.
8. Complete all required internal and external reporting accurately and on time.
9. Participate in community collaboration groups and represent the organization to others as requested.
10. Maintain strict confidentiality regarding all human trafficking/sexual assault victims served.
11. Other duties as assigned.
